Sidu (सिड्डू)

Sidu is a famous traditional bread of Pahari Bushahri .

 

  • Made from wheat flour
  • Dough is fermented (often overnight)
  • Stuffed with walnut paste, poppy seeds, or spices
  • Cooked by steaming (not fried)
  • Soft inside and slightly firm outside

How it is eaten:

  • Served hot with Gee (desi ghee)
  • Sometimes eaten with dal, chutney, or meat curry
